Understanding High-Efficiency HVAC Technology

At the heart of energy efficient HVAC lies sophisticated technology designed to maximize performance and minimize waste. Key innovations include:

  • High-Efficiency Units: These systems are characterized by superior Seasonal Energy Efficiency Ratio (SEER) and Energy Efficiency Ratio (EER) ratings. A higher SEER rating indicates a more efficient air conditioner, while a higher EER rating signifies greater efficiency under peak load conditions. For heating, look for high Heating Seasonal Performance Factor (HSPF) ratings. These units often feature multi-stage compressors or variable-speed motors, allowing them to precisely match heating and cooling output to your home's actual needs, rather than operating at full power all the time.
  • Air-Source Heat Pumps: These versatile systems provide both heating and cooling by transferring heat rather than generating it. In cooler months, they extract heat from the outside air and transfer it indoors; in warmer months, they reverse the process, moving heat from inside to outside. Modern air-source heat pumps are incredibly efficient, even in colder climates, making them an excellent all-in-one solution.
  • Geothermal Systems: Considered among the most energy-efficient HVAC options available, geothermal systems leverage the stable temperatures of the earth to provide heating and cooling. A network of underground pipes circulates fluid to exchange heat with the ground. This consistent energy source drastically reduces operational costs and carbon emissions, offering unparalleled long-term savings.
  • Ductless Mini-Split Systems: Ideal for additions, zoned comfort, or homes without existing ductwork, mini-split systems offer highly localized heating and cooling. Each indoor unit can be controlled independently, preventing energy waste in unoccupied areas and allowing for customized comfort in different rooms. Their inverter technology ensures precise temperature control and quiet operation.
  • Smart Thermostats and Programmable Controls: These intelligent devices are crucial for optimizing efficiency. Smart thermostats learn your preferences, can be controlled remotely via a smartphone, and integrate with other smart home systems. Programmable controls allow you to set schedules for heating and cooling, ensuring your system only runs when needed, such as during peak occupancy hours. Many models also offer features like occupancy sensors and geofencing to further fine-tune energy usage.

The Undeniable Benefits of Going Green with Your HVAC

Transitioning to an energy efficient HVAC system brings a multitude of advantages that impact your wallet, your comfort, and the planet:

  • Significant Cost Savings: This is often the primary driver for homeowners and businesses. By consuming less energy, these systems dramatically reduce your monthly utility bills. The initial investment is recouped over time through these savings, leading to substantial long-term financial benefits.
  • Enhanced Indoor Comfort: Energy efficient systems, particularly those with variable-speed technology, provide more consistent temperatures throughout your property. They minimize temperature swings, eliminate hot and cold spots, and often include advanced filtration systems that improve indoor air quality by removing allergens and pollutants.
  • Reduced Environmental Impact: Lower energy consumption means a smaller carbon footprint. By decreasing the demand for electricity generated from fossil fuels, you contribute to a healthier planet and a more sustainable future.
  • Increased Property Value: Homes and businesses equipped with modern, energy-efficient HVAC systems are more attractive to potential buyers or tenants. This upgrade signals lower operating costs and a commitment to modern amenities, potentially increasing the resale value of your property.
  • Quieter Operation: Many high-efficiency units feature advanced fan designs and insulated cabinets, resulting in significantly quieter operation compared to older, less efficient models.

Maximizing Your Investment: Installation and Maintenance

The performance and longevity of an energy efficient HVAC system heavily depend on expert installation and routine maintenance. Even the most advanced unit won't deliver its promised efficiency if not properly sized, installed, or cared for.

Professional installation ensures that your system is correctly sized for your property's specific needs, that all components are properly sealed, and that the system operates at its peak efficiency from day one. Regular maintenance, including filter changes, coil cleaning, and system inspections, is vital to preserving efficiency and preventing costly breakdowns. A well-maintained system will consume less energy, last longer, and provide consistent comfort year after year.

Navigating Incentives and Rebates

To encourage the adoption of energy-efficient technologies, various federal, state, and local governments, as well as utility companies, offer incentives and rebates. These can include tax credits, direct rebates, or special financing options that help offset the upfront cost of new systems. Staying informed about these programs can make an energy-efficient upgrade even more affordable.
